PITTSBURGH--()--The lovable world the late Gene Wilder brought to life in “Willy Wonka & the Chocolate Factory” can now be experienced at Rivers Casino, with today’s western Pennsylvania debut of Scientific Games’ new World of Wonka video slot machines.

The new World of Wonka game takes players on an adventure through the wonderfully whimsical world of Willy Wonka. Along the way, players experience every type of sweet treat imaginable, including chocolate waterfalls, edible flowers and, of course, Oompa Loompas. A wide variety of bonuses are offered, including Wonka Winko, Free Spins and the Chocolate River Bonus — and it would not be the World of Wonka without a Golden Ticket Bonus. The highly entertaining game is brought to life on vivid video screens that create an immersive experience for casino guests.

“We are thrilled to be the first in western Pennsylvania to offer guests the chance to play the World of Wonka game,” said Craig Clark, general manager of Rivers Casino. “As a premier location for exciting new games, Rivers Casino reaffirms its commitment to providing guests with fresh experiences — both on and off the gaming floor.”

World of Wonka, by Scientific Games, is built on the new Gamescape cabinet, which features three vivid, high-definition displays angled toward the player, a 40-inch top screen and an ergonomic 10.4-inch tablet touch panel control, so players experience the feeling of being wrapped inside the magical world of Wonka. The Gamescape platform also incorporates new motion sensor technology, allowing seamless interaction between the player’s hand and the game.
